Hossam Hassan's Statements Before Facing Ivory Coast
Saturday 10-01-2026
Hossam Hassan, the head coach of the Egypt national team, praised Walid Regragui, the coach of the Morocco national team, affirming that he is achieving remarkable results.

The Egypt national team will face the Ivory Coast national team tomorrow, Saturday, in the quarterfinals of the Africa Cup of Nations.

Hossam Hassan added in the pre-match press conference: "Trezeguet is a fighter... and an honorable example of an Egyptian player. He reminds me of the football careers of myself and my brother, Ibrahim Hassan."

He added: "The Egyptian national team respects all competitors... There are differences in generations, and each era has its own players. African teams always have talents."

In response to a journalist's question about his criticism of the Moroccan fans, Hossam Hassan confirmed: "I might be the only coach who said that I am happy to be in Morocco, and I was supporting Morocco in the World Cup like all Egyptians. After the third goal in the last match, we were all under pressure and signaled to the fans that we were not going to lose."

He continued: "The situation that happened from the very first match in the tournament, the Moroccan fans' support for the national team was very strong," adding, "People were envious of us."

In conclusion of his statements, he emphasized that Morocco is one of the best countries to host continental championships, affirming that if given the choice, he would always choose to hold the tournaments in the Kingdom of Morocco.
